Technology

How To Use Non-Steam Apps On HTC Vive

how-to-use-non-steam-apps-on-htc-vive

What are non-Steam apps and why would you want to use them on HTC Vive?

When it comes to virtual reality (VR) gaming, the HTC Vive is one of the leading platforms. While the Vive offers a wide range of immersive experiences through its SteamVR library, there may be instances where you want to explore applications or games that are not available on Steam. These non-Steam apps can include custom-built experiences, experimental projects, or even VR adaptations of existing software.

The ability to use non-Steam apps on your HTC Vive opens up a whole new world of possibilities for users. It allows you to explore a wider variety of VR content beyond what is available on the Steam platform, giving you the opportunity to discover unique experiences that may not be found elsewhere.

One of the main advantages of using non-Steam apps is the ability to access experimental and niche VR projects. Developers often release their early prototypes or innovative creations outside of the Steam ecosystem, allowing users to experience cutting-edge VR technologies and concepts.

In addition, non-Steam apps provide an avenue for developers to port existing software or games into a VR format. This means you can enjoy your favorite non-VR games or applications in an immersive virtual reality environment. Imagine exploring a virtual museum, navigating through architectural renderings, or even playing classic video games all in VR.

Furthermore, non-Steam apps can also cater to specific interests or industries that may not have a presence on the Steam platform. Whether you are looking to train in a VR medical simulation, immerse yourself in educational experiences, or test out professional visualization tools, non-Steam apps can offer specialized content tailored to your needs.

Overall, the ability to use non-Steam apps on your HTC Vive expands the possibilities of virtual reality, providing access to a wider range of experiences and content beyond what is available through the SteamVR library. Whether you are seeking unique VR projects, ported non-VR games, or specialized industry applications, non-Steam apps unlock a world of possibilities for HTC Vive users.

Setting up your HTC Vive to use non-Steam apps

Configuring your HTC Vive to run non-Steam apps is a straightforward process that involves a few different options. Depending on your preference and the specific app you want to use, you can choose one of the following methods:

  1. Option 1: Using the SteamVR Overlay to launch non-Steam apps:
  2. This method allows you to launch non-Steam apps directly from the SteamVR dashboard overlay. To set this up, open the SteamVR dashboard, click on the “+” button, and select “Add Non-Steam App to Library.” Browse and select the executable file of the non-Steam app you want to use. Once added, you can launch the app from the SteamVR overlay.

  3. Option 2: Using a third-party software like Revive to launch non-Steam apps:
  4. If you want to run Oculus Rift-exclusive games or apps on your HTC Vive, you can use a tool called Revive. Revive acts as a bridge between the Oculus Rift platform and the HTC Vive, allowing you to play Rift titles on your Vive headset. To use Revive, simply download and install it on your computer, then follow the instructions provided by the software to launch non-Steam apps.

  5. Option 3: Manually adding non-Steam apps to your Steam library:
  6. If you prefer to have all your VR apps in one place, you can manually add non-Steam apps to your Steam library. Open Steam, go to the “Library” tab, click on the “+” button, and select “Add a Non-Steam Game.” Browse and select the executable file of the non-Steam app you want to add. The app will then appear in your Steam library, allowing you to launch it from there.

Regardless of the method you choose, it’s important to ensure that your HTC Vive and SteamVR software are up-to-date. Regularly check for updates to ensure compatibility with the latest non-Steam apps and games.

By following these steps and choosing the appropriate method, you can easily set up your HTC Vive to run non-Steam apps. Whether you’re using the SteamVR Overlay, third-party software like Revive, or manually adding apps to your Steam library, you’ll have access to a broader range of virtual reality experiences beyond what is available on the Steam platform.

Option 1: Using the SteamVR Overlay to launch non-Steam apps

If you want a convenient way to launch non-Steam apps on your HTC Vive, using the SteamVR Overlay is a great option. This method allows you to access and launch your non-Steam apps directly from the SteamVR dashboard overlay. Here’s how you can set it up:

  1. Make sure your HTC Vive is connected and powered on, and that SteamVR is running on your computer.
  2. Launch SteamVR by clicking on the SteamVR icon in the system tray or by opening Steam and selecting “VR” from the library menu.
  3. Once SteamVR is running, put on your HTC Vive headset and press the system button on one of the Vive controllers to access the SteamVR dashboard.
  4. In the SteamVR dashboard, locate and click on the “+” button at the bottom left corner of the screen. This will open the “Add Applications” menu.
  5. In the “Add Applications” menu, you will see a list of installed non-Steam apps that are compatible with SteamVR. If the app you want to use is not listed, click on “Browse” and navigate to the location of the app’s executable file. Select the file and click “Open” to add it to the SteamVR overlay.
  6. Once you have added the non-Steam app, it will appear in the SteamVR overlay menu. You can navigate through the menu using the Vive controllers, and when you find the app you want to launch, simply click on it to start it in VR.

The SteamVR Overlay provides a convenient and streamlined way to access non-Steam apps on your HTC Vive. It eliminates the need to exit SteamVR and manually launch each app separately, saving you time and effort.

Keep in mind that not all non-Steam apps may be compatible with the SteamVR overlay. Some apps may require specific settings or configurations to work correctly. Additionally, it’s a good practice to check for updates to both SteamVR and your non-Steam apps to ensure compatibility and access to any new features or improvements.

By using the SteamVR Overlay to launch non-Steam apps, you can expand your VR experience beyond the Steam library, enjoying a wider range of applications and games tailored to your interests and preferences.

Option 2: Using a third-party software like Revive to launch non-Steam apps

If you want to explore Oculus Rift-exclusive games or apps on your HTC Vive, using a third-party tool like Revive is a fantastic option. Revive acts as a bridge between the Oculus Rift platform and the HTC Vive, allowing you to play Rift titles on your Vive headset. Here’s how you can use Revive to launch non-Steam apps:

  1. Start by downloading and installing the Revive software on your computer. You can find the latest version of Revive on the official GitHub page or from other trusted sources.
  2. Once Revive is installed, launch SteamVR and make sure your HTC Vive is connected and powered on.
  3. In the SteamVR dashboard, you will see a desktop tab. Click on it to access your desktop in VR.
  4. On your desktop, look for the Revive dashboard window. It may appear as a floating window or as a clickable icon in your system tray.
  5. Open the Revive dashboard, and you will see a list of your installed Oculus Rift games and apps.
  6. Click on the game or app you want to launch, and Revive will automatically make the necessary adjustments to run it on your HTC Vive.
  7. Put on your HTC Vive headset, and you will be able to enjoy the non-Steam app or game in virtual reality.

Using Revive provides you with the ability to access and experience Oculus Rift-exclusive content on your HTC Vive, expanding your VR gaming library and allowing you to enjoy a wider selection of immersive experiences.

It’s important to note that Revive relies on compatibility with individual Oculus Rift games and apps, so not all titles may work flawlessly. Keep in mind that updates to Revive may be required to ensure compatibility with the latest Oculus Rift titles.

By utilizing a third-party software like Revive, you can unlock a whole new world of VR experiences and explore non-Steam apps that were previously inaccessible on your HTC Vive.

Option 3: Manually adding non-Steam apps to your Steam library

If you prefer to have all your VR apps in one place, you can manually add non-Steam apps to your Steam library. This method allows you to access and launch your non-Steam apps directly from the Steam client. Here’s how you can do it:

  1. Start by opening the Steam client on your computer.
  2. In the top left corner of the Steam client, click on the “Library” tab to access your Steam library.
  3. Once in your Steam library, look for the “+ ADD A GAME” button in the lower left corner. Click on it and select “Add a Non-Steam Game” from the drop-down menu.
  4. A new window will open, displaying a list of programs installed on your computer. If the non-Steam app you want to add is listed, simply check the box next to it. If the app is not listed, click on the “BROWSE” button and navigate to the location where the app’s executable file is located.
  5. Select the non-Steam app’s executable file and click on the “ADD SELECTED PROGRAMS” button.
  6. The non-Steam app will now appear in your Steam library. You can find it by going to the “Library” tab and selecting “GAMES” from the drop-down menu, or by using the search bar at the top right corner of the Steam client.
  7. To launch the non-Steam app, simply click on its entry in the Steam library, and Steam will start the app, allowing you to enjoy it on your HTC Vive.

Manually adding non-Steam apps to your Steam library provides a centralized location for all your VR apps, allowing for easy access and management.

It’s worth noting that not all non-Steam apps may run perfectly within the Steam environment. Some apps may require specific configuration settings or adjustments to work correctly. Additionally, it’s a good practice to check for updates to both Steam and your non-Steam apps to ensure compatibility and access to any new features or bug fixes.

By manually adding non-Steam apps to your Steam library, you can have all your VR content in one place, simplifying the process of launching and enjoying non-Steam apps on your HTC Vive.

Maximizing compatibility with non-Steam apps on HTC Vive

When it comes to using non-Steam apps on your HTC Vive, maximizing compatibility ensures a smooth and enjoyable virtual reality experience. Here are some tips to help you optimize compatibility with non-Steam apps:

  1. Keep your HTC Vive firmware and software up to date: Regularly check for firmware updates for your HTC Vive headset and make sure you have the latest version of the SteamVR software installed. Updates often include bug fixes and performance improvements that can enhance compatibility with non-Steam apps.
  2. Check app compatibility: Before diving into a non-Steam app, check whether it is compatible with the HTC Vive. Some apps may be designed specifically for other VR platforms and may not work properly on the Vive. Look for compatibility information provided by the app’s developer or in user reviews.
  3. Adjust graphics settings: Non-Steam apps may have their own graphics settings that can impact performance on the HTC Vive. Experiment with different graphics settings, such as resolution, anti-aliasing, and texture quality, to find the optimal balance between performance and visuals for each non-Steam app.
  4. Explore community forums and resources: Online forums and communities dedicated to VR can be a valuable resource for troubleshooting and optimizing non-Steam app compatibility. These communities often provide tips, guides, and user experiences that can help you overcome compatibility challenges.
  5. Consider hardware requirements: Non-Steam apps may have specific hardware requirements beyond what is needed for the HTC Vive itself. Pay attention to minimum system requirements, such as CPU, GPU, and RAM, and ensure that your hardware meets or exceeds these requirements for optimal performance.
  6. Report compatibility issues: If you encounter compatibility issues with a non-Steam app, consider reporting the problem to the app developer. By providing feedback, you can contribute to improving compatibility and enhancing the overall VR experience for yourself and others.

By following these tips, you can maximize compatibility and ensure a seamless experience when using non-Steam apps on your HTC Vive. Experimenting with settings, staying updated, and seeking community support will help you make the most of your VR gaming and exploration beyond the Steam platform.

Troubleshooting common issues with non-Steam apps on HTC Vive

While using non-Steam apps on your HTC Vive can provide an exhilarating VR experience, you may encounter occasional issues that can disrupt your gaming or application usage. Here are some common problems and troubleshooting steps to help you resolve them:

  1. App crashing or not launching: If a non-Steam app crashes or does not launch at all, try the following steps:
    • Ensure that your HTC Vive and SteamVR software are up-to-date.
    • Verify that your computer meets the minimum system requirements for the app.
    • Check if the non-Steam app has any specific launch instructions or compatibility settings provided by the developer.
  2. Tracking or controller issues: If you are experiencing tracking issues or problems with your Vive controllers while using non-Steam apps, consider the following suggestions:
    • Check that your base stations are properly mounted and aligned for optimal tracking.
    • Ensure that there are no obstructions or reflective surfaces in your play area that may interfere with tracking.
    • Make sure that your Vive controllers are sufficiently charged or have fresh batteries.
  3. Performance problems: If you encounter performance issues, such as lag or stuttering, try the following steps:
    • Adjust the graphics settings within the non-Steam app to optimize performance. Lower the resolution, reduce graphical effects, or adjust other settings as needed.
    • Close any unnecessary background applications or processes that may be consuming system resources.
    • Ensure that your computer’s hardware meets or exceeds the minimum requirements for the app.
  4. Audio problems: If you are experiencing audio issues with non-Steam apps, consider the following recommendations:
    • Ensure that your HTC Vive headset is properly connected and recognized by your computer.
    • Check that your audio output settings are configured correctly within both the non-Steam app and the SteamVR settings.
    • Try using different audio output devices or headphones to rule out any hardware-related problems.
  5. Controller mapping issues: If the controls or button mappings in a non-Steam app are incorrect or not intuitive, you can explore community forums, developer documentation, or controller remapping software to customize the controls to your liking.

If you have tried the troubleshooting steps above and are still experiencing issues with a non-Steam app, consider reaching out to the app’s developer or visiting relevant online communities for further assistance. Remember to provide detailed information about the problem you are encountering to receive more accurate and effective support.

By troubleshooting common issues, you can overcome obstacles and fully enjoy the vast array of non-Steam apps available on your HTC Vive, expanding your VR experiences beyond the Steam library.

Tips and tricks for using non-Steam apps on HTC Vive

When it comes to using non-Steam apps on your HTC Vive, there are some tips and tricks that can enhance your experience and make it even more enjoyable. Here are some suggestions to help you get the most out of your non-Steam VR applications:

  1. Read user reviews and recommendations: Before diving into a non-Steam app, check user reviews and recommendations to get a sense of its quality and suitability for your preferences. Pay attention to feedback regarding performance, controls, and overall experience.
  2. Experiment with settings and configurations: Each non-Steam app may have its own settings and configurations that can impact your VR experience. Take the time to explore these settings and adjust them according to your preferences for optimal visuals, performance, and comfort.
  3. Join online communities and forums: Engaging with online communities dedicated to VR and non-Steam apps can provide valuable insights, tips, and tricks. Communities often share recommendations, troubleshooting advice, and even custom content that can enhance your non-Steam app experience.
  4. Consider using VR-specific input devices: While the HTC Vive controllers are versatile, certain non-Steam apps may benefit from specialized input devices such as gamepads, flight sticks, or steering wheels. These devices can provide more immersive and precise control in specific types of games or applications.
  5. Customize your VR play area: Take the time to set up and customize your VR play area for each non-Steam app. Clearing obstructions, adjusting room lighting, and optimizing your physical space can contribute to a more comfortable and immersive experience.
  6. Backup your non-Steam app saves: Some non-Steam apps may not automatically sync your progress or saves across devices or installations. To prevent losing your progress, make regular backups of your non-Steam app save files, especially if you plan on reinstalling or switching computers.
  7. Try user-created content and mods: Many non-Steam apps have vibrant modding communities that create custom content, levels, or enhancements for the original game or application. Exploring and installing user-created content can introduce new experiences and extend the life of your non-Steam apps.
  8. Keep an eye out for updates and patches: Developers regularly release updates, patches, and new content for non-Steam apps. Stay informed and make sure you update your non-Steam apps to access bug fixes, performance improvements, and additional features.

By implementing these tips and tricks, you can make the most of your non-Steam apps on the HTC Vive, enhancing your VR experience and discovering new adventures beyond the Steam library.